HE Formin is a 116 MW hydro power station in Zavrc, Slovenia. Based on its capacity (estimated), it can supply roughly 116,132 homes (estimated). It ranks #6 of 8 Slovenia power plants by installed capacity. As a non-combustion source, it has no direct CO₂ emissions from generation. In context, hydro supplies about 27.2% of Slovenia's electricity; the national grid averages 183 gCO₂/kWh (78.9% low-carbon) (2025).
